Preparing for Recording

Before you start recording, it’s important to plan your session carefully. Choose the surfaces you want to capture, such as gravel, wood, metal, or snow. Use appropriate recording equipment, including a good-quality microphone and a portable recorder or a camera with an external mic input. Consider the environment; recording outdoors may introduce ambient noise, so select a quiet location or use soundproofing techniques.

Recording Techniques

To achieve realistic footsteps, follow these tips:

  • Use multiple takes: Record several passes to capture different variations.
  • Maintain consistency: Keep your pace and stride length similar across takes.
  • Vary your distance: Record at different distances from the microphone to create depth.
  • Capture ambient sounds: Record the surrounding environment for later blending.

Editing Footsteps

Once you have your recordings, editing is essential to refine the sounds. Use audio editing software like Audacity, Adobe Audition, or Reaper. Here are some editing tips:

  • Trim and cut: Remove unwanted noise or silence at the beginning and end.
  • Normalize: Adjust the volume levels for consistency.
  • Apply effects: Use EQ to emphasize or reduce certain frequencies, and reverb to match the environment.
  • Time-stretching: Adjust the speed without affecting pitch to match the scene.

Adapting Footsteps to Different Surfaces

Different surfaces produce unique acoustic signatures. To adapt your recordings:

  • Layer sounds: Combine multiple recordings of the same surface for richness.
  • Apply filtering: Use EQ to emphasize characteristic frequencies of each surface.
  • Use pitch shifting: Alter the pitch to simulate different walking speeds or weights.
  • Mix with environmental sounds: Blend footsteps with background noise for realism.
